I was looking for some help. I am the president of our youth baseball organization and we have a john deere x728 ultimate and yesterday our maintenance guy was mowing the field and the mower just shut off. It will not turn back on at all, it's like it's completely dead. Nothing even lights on the dash. In the past 3 years, we have gone through 3 batteries which is odd. I did the troubleshooting of removing the battery and cleaning it. But nothing. Had someone come and test all the fuses, turned out all were good. Turned pto on and off, no difference. Any ideas?

I've just had the same thing with a used X740 that I've got on trial.

It started happening when I found a blown fuse - I replaced it and immediately I got nothing on the dashboard. After about 30 mins I had the ignition turned on while I pulled the new fuse out and the dashboard came on for a few seconds then went blank.
After a bit more messing with the fuses (and connecting another battery - but I'm not sure this is related as original battery was showing 12.7v when not running) it was back to normal. Over the last couple of days it's been fine, starting first turn with no charge light showing.

My theory is that there's a bit of corrosion or a slightly bad connection inside the fuse box.

Figured it out, or at least for the moment. This time it would not even start with the charger. It was indeed a bad fuse, started pulling random fuses and one a 30 was burnt black and had a ton of corrosion on it. Replaced it as well as took a wire file and cleaned the fuse connections and it started right up. Only Time will really tell if that was the problem. But it defy was for the starting issue.
